Project-Sparroh is a hobby operating system project. Goal is to write an OS from scratch for the purposes of learning how they work and for fun. An assembler and high level language cross-compiler will also be written first and used to build the OS.

Squish65 is a 6507 assembly optimizer developed for use with batari Basic in making Atari 2600 games, but also intended to be useful for general 650x DASM assembler programming.

This project provides a tool-chain for compiling C code for the SPEAR2 processor. It comprises a C compiler (GCC), an assembler/linker, a macro assembler, a basic library and a simulator.

An unofficial dev kit for the PV2 camera. Currently includes v8 uRISC assembler, linker, and source examples. It can be used to create firmware patches and uploadable programs for the $10 and $20 Ritz/CVS "single-use" PV2 digital camera.

VirtuAL3101 provides a series of tools to develop effects using the AL3101 DSP from Alesis. It includes an assembler/disassembler, a simulator, an application generator with its graphical interface and various effects.
Tas is a multi-platform multi-lingual assembler for the Freescale eTPU intelligent timer module. The assembler has a C compatible pre-processor for easy integration with host CPU code. The assembler also supports the original TPU module.

Jack is an optimizing C compiler for the Jackal 3.0 ISA. The Jackal 3.0 ISA is the target architecture for UVa's Advanced Digital Design Course. JackCC is ready for production use. Additionally, I've written an assembler/simulator: jackas
"Motorola DSP56800 Tool Chain" is intended to create a complete development environment for the embedded digital signal processor family. Including assembler/disassembler, linker, archiver and light C compiler based on GNU binutils and gcc.

A compiler for the high-level language Autocode, for use on very small
microcontrollers, initially the Atmel AVR1200. C is unsuitable for controllers
with little or no RAM. Autocode is designed to avoid the need to program these
devices in assembler.
A Zilog z80 cross assembler for GNU/Linux (and other UNIX like Operating Systems; there is also a Windows Port), written in c language. Supports all z80 instructions, z180 instructions, and even unofficial (not supported by Zilog) z80 instructions .
